Jamila is in a new country, at a new school, starting a brand new life. Will she find her voice?
Jamila wants to fit in, but it’s hard when you miss your very best friend back home in Iraq, and you’re worried about your dad's safety, and your mum need your help with the simplest of tasks. When she joins the school choir, Jamila believes she may just have found somewhere to belong. Soon, she finds a new friend, and she dares to hope again.
Songbird
follows Jamila as she experiences life as an Iraqi refugee in Australia. Author Ingrid Laguna draws on her experiences as a teacher to adults and children from all over the world to create this timely and tender story about resilience, new experiences, friendship, and finding a way to shine.
